Description
Victoria Crown 1894 MS62 NGC, Royal mint, KM783, S-3937. LVII edge. An alluring example of this celebrated crown, featuring the ever-popular image of St. George slaying the dragon and surfaces that are drenched in a dramatic mixture of gray, turquoise, and amber hues. Notable as one of the scarcest dates from this series, and highly-coveted as such.From the Reverend Dr. James G.K. McClure Collection
Metal: Silver
Diameter: 38.61mm
Weight: 28.276g
ASW: 0.8409oz
Mintage: 145,000
